What Cerulion does

Cerulion is an open source operating system for robots built by 2 MIT robotics PhDs. Companies like Amazon Robotics and Boston Dynamics AI Institute are using us to develop faster and ship more reliable robots than with ROS. With up to 1000x improvements in communications performance over state of the art, Cerulion is enabling the next generation of embodied AI.

What the role involves

Overview We’re looking for a Founding Middleware Lead to join us in shaping the backend, making critical design choices along the way. Performance, developer experience when using endpoint APIs, and extensibility are some of the things you will juggle, while creating the best robot middleware out there. Everyone on board is an owner of the product we make. We all take responsibility, keep learning from each other, and work together to take on some pretty hard stuff. If this sounds like your cup of tea, rest assured we’ll have a lot of fun together! Responsibilities Work on messaging standards for zero-shot, deterministic robot visualization and development Develop an open source robot middleware to implement this standard Ensure 100% backwards compatibility with several different versions of ROS/ROS2 (dropping robustness guarantees as necessary) Publish and help maintain GitHub repositories, documentation and blogs for the standards and middleware Work closely with the visualization and hardware testing teams to ensure the final product is tightly integrated Make key architecture and product decisions to ensure extensibility Mentor and lead teams of future hires Requirements 3+ years of experience in robotics Proficiency in Rust, Python and C++ Proficiency in ROS Familiarity with TCP/IP and UDP, communication protocols, message passing paradigms (pub/sub/query) Familiarity with inter-process communication and multithreading Strong software systems design skills Bachelor’s degree in Robotics, Computer Science, or a related engineering field Preferred Skills Experience with publishing and/or maintaining GitHub libraries for the community Experience deploying robot software on hardware Master’s degree in Robotics (official name for field of study may be different) Familiarity with real time computing Proficiency in Godot
